Transaction 64e05c22f1732ee334c75bf4dad474b8ebdf3dacb0f5de5eaf755fdbda1f56f1
1 Input
1 Output
-
64e05c22f1732ee334c75bf4dad474b8ebdf3dacb0f5de5eaf755fdbda1f56f1:0
- value
- 662907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f79143c3bd8bec0af2f5019184067fa485f007ef OP_EQUAL
- address
- 3QG2r6SKoJEZihKeYPCQzsHbP4wakg6x4o